Just brought a Blue Onyx IS 250 AWD, what a great car. I do have one thing that is annoying me. I was wondering if anyone has figured out how to turn off the voice that comes on after you press the voice button. It says “Please say a command after the Beep” or something like this. If I could just get it to beep that would be great. I have checked the manual, but that even says after the beep. But otherwise, I love this car.

The setting you're looking for is on the second page of the navigation options panel (accessed from the Menu button next to the touchscreen) and is called "Voice Guidance". Just set it to "off" and the "after the beep..." prompt will go away. This does NOT remove the prompts when voice dialing using Bluetooth, however -- as far as I know, there is no way to turn those off.

Yes the good lady will still tell you where to go. (I know with Acura's nav system you can choose a man or a woman's voice) I turned my recognition off last night and now just a beep after I press the talk button. What a joy . I was also able to get rid of the day mode, that was staying on all the time by lowering the setting of your dimmer switch for the console.
